Oprah Winfrey "Euphoric" Over Barack Obama Clinching Nomination
Thursday June 5, 2008

Oprah Winfrey says she is "euphoric" over Barack Obama clinching the Democratic presidential nomination.

"I've been doing the happy dance all day," she tells Entertainment Tonight.

Winfrey, 54, has been a staunch supporter of Obama from the beginning of his campaign.

"I'm so proud of Barack and [his wife and upcoming View co-host] Michelle Obama and what this means for all of us ... the new possibilities for our country," Winfrey says.

The talk show host says she's willing to do whatever it takes to get her candidate elected.

"If he wants me to," she says, "I'm ready to go door to door."
